The Vance Crowe Podcast

Ben Anderson, 21, lives outside of the ordinary boundaries most people live by. Free solo climbed the Flatirons, dropped out of a biomedical engineering degree, and has started his own app company that is generating money. Ben is the owner of Wand- a mobile app company that is the "Uber for housekeepers."

What is The Vance Crowe Podcast?

Vance Crowe interviews people with an expertise that you would want to know about, but might not think to ask. He prompts his guests to think about their work in novel ways, discusses how it applies to regular people and has fun sharing stories and experiences.
